How they compare
Morocco currently reports 2.02 million t against 660,004 t in Pakistan, a difference of 1.36 million t.
That makes Morocco's figure about 3.1 times Pakistan's.
Across all 14 years both countries report, Morocco has been ahead every year.
Morocco ranks 3rd and Pakistan ranks 5th of 56 countries.
Morocco has averaged higher in every one of the 2 decades both report.

About this data
The Fertilizers by Product dataset contains information on the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ers products. The fertilizer statistics data are for a set of 23 product categories. Both straight and compound fertilizers are included.
